Methods of preventing or reducing the effects of roof impact in automotive applications

1. A method adapted for use by a vehicle comprising a roof and a seat, and by a passenger disposed within the seat, and for autonomously preventing or reducing the effects of an impact between the passenger and the roof, said method comprising:
- a. determining a vehicle condition indicative of an imminent roof impact;
b. in response to determining the condition, activating a shape memory active material actuator in a non-contracted condition that holds a bi-stable mount in an upright condition, thereby causing the shape memory active material actuator to contract and release the bi-stable mount so that the bi-stable mount swings past a neutral axis and achieves a collapsed condition, whereby the seat is autonomously modified to a lowered condition; and
c. preventing or reducing the effects of the roof impact, as a result of autonomously modifying the seat.

Abstract
A method of autonomously preventing or reducing the affects of roof impact in automotive applications, including the steps of determining a vehicle condition indicative of an imminent roof impact, and modifying a vehicular seat or roof structure, or deploying a netting as a result thereof, wherein active material actuation is preferably utilized to effect the same.
